Brentford Values Want-Away Onyeka £15m

Brentford’s Nigerian midfielder, Frank Onyeka, is reportedly seeking a move away from the club before the current transfer window closes.

The defensive midfielder is unhappy with his lack of playing time at the London club and expressed his desire to leave back in July.

However, Brentford has so far refused to approve any move.

Last season, Onyeka made just 11 Premier League starts, with Christian Norgaard, Mathias Jensen, and Vitaly Janelt all preferred in Brentford’s midfield lineup.

This season, his situation has not improved, with Onyeka playing only 17 minutes against Liverpool and 8 minutes against Crystal Palace, failing to make a single start so far.

Several clubs from Spain, France, and England are reportedly monitoring Onyeka’s situation.

According to the Evening Standard, Brentford is open to letting the midfielder go but only on a permanent transfer.

With the transfer window closing this Friday, time is running out for interested clubs to make a move.

Onyeka signed a new contract with Brentford last summer that runs until June 2027, which may deter potential suitors due to the likely high transfer fee required to secure his services.

Based on his current market value, transfer fee estimate for Frank Onyeka is between £10 million to £15 million.
